About this program

Operating out of Troy University, Detachment 015 Troy University commissions cadets into the U.S. Air Force and U.S. Space Force under Air Force ROTC (Holm Center). Cadre and cadets commonly identify by the unit's nickname — the Trojans. The program traces its lineage on this campus to 1951.

Detachment 015 Troy University runs as a host-only program; cadets contract directly through Troy University without a cross-town consortium. With roughly 12000+ undergraduates on campus, the detachment pulls from a deep applicant pool inside a single school.

Funding paths into this detachment include AFROTC HSSP Type 1 (full tuition) and AFROTC HSSP Type 2 ($18k cap), with AFROTC HSSP Type 7 (in-state) also available. Troy University's academic strengths in nursing and health professions and international affairs and language study give contracted cadets flexible major options on either side of the technical/non-technical line.

Training & summer

AFROTC cadets complete Field Training (FT) between sophomore and junior years at Maxwell AFB. Optional summer programs include Project GO language immersion and Operation Air Force shadowing.
